Airtel launches made-in India STB for DTH users

Airtel Digital TV, the DTH arm of Bharti Airtel, has launched its made-in-India set-top-boxes (STBs) for HD users.

The made in India STBs will be available in HD to begin with, said Airtel in a statement. All STBs – both HD and non-HD will be manufactured in the country. The company did not share details about the availability of Indian made STBs for non-HD users, which form the largest DTH users across the country.

Shashi Arora, CEO – DTHMedia Bharti Airtel presenting the first Made in India set-top-box of Airtel Digital TV to Col. Rajyavardhan Rathore, Minister of State for Information  Broadcasting.

Shashi Arora, CEO, DTH/Media, Bharti Airtel, said: “With this we aim to reduce our imports and thus help drive employment and growth within the country. In the long run, cost synergies will further help us extend more benefits to our customers.”

The HD set-top-boxes will be manufactured at a facility at Ranjangaon in Pune.

Based on an in-house design by MyBox Tech, a subsidiary of Hero Electronix and ST Microelectronics, the Airtel Digital TV HD+ set-top-box will offer features such as full HD 1080p support, MPEG-4 video with Dolby Digital Plus Surround Sound; 5X picture clarity; unlimited recording (via USB-drive); and USB-based Wi-Fi connectivity for On-demand, Anytime TV and Interactive Gaming.
